Aikido masters - U. Evenas Sensei


Ulf Evenås 7 Dan Aikikai Shihan

Ulf Sensei started Aikido in 1968 and Iwama Takemusu Aiki in 1969. He became an uchi-deshi for the first time in Iwama, for six months, under Morihiro Saito Shihan in 1973, followed by many more visits to Iwama and seminars. Ulf Sensei stayed as a close and loyal student of Morihiro Saito Shihan for almost three decades. Saito Sensei appointed him as Shihan and his personal representative in 1992. Ulf Sensei also has full teacher certification (mokuroku) in ken and jo and the authorization to give ranks. Ulf Evenås received the Aikikai Shihan title in 2007 and the 7th Dan in 2008 by Aikikai Doshu Moriteru Ueshiha. Also, he received the highest decoration in Swedish Sports – the Swedish Sports Confederations Merit in Gold, in 2015. He received an award from the Russian Union of Martial Arts for “high activity level and great personal contribution in the development of the martial arts in Russia” (2016), the Swedish Budo & Martial Federations highest medal (2010) and the “Traditional Martial Artist of the year” award (2014). Ulf Sensei also received an award from the Romanian Government “for the development of Aikido” in 2016 and in 2017 an Honorary Diploma from the Romanian Aikikai Aikido Foundation. Ulf Evenås serves as the International Aikido Federations representing Shihan, instructor and demonstrator in major events such as IAF’s Congress and World Combat Games. Ulf Sensei is a co-founder of Gothenburg Aikido Club, where he currently is the head instructor. He is also a member of the Swedish Aikikai Grading Committee. Ulf Evenås has been teaching close to 800 seminars in more than 25 countries worldwide.
